| 键 | 描述 |
|---|---|
| Tab | 自动补全文件名或者目录名,按下两次会列出多个选项 |
| Ctrl + w | 删除左侧的一个单词 |
| Ctrl + u | 向左删除字符至行首 |
| Ctrl + k | 同上一个命令,但向右删除 |
| Ctrl + y | 在光标处粘贴Ctrl + w等所删除的字符序列 |
| Ctrl + t | 交换光标前的两个字符 |
| Alt + t | 交换光标前的两个单词 |
| Ctrl + -或者 Ctrl + xu | 取消上次编辑动作 |
| Ctrl + p | 同方向键Up,显示上一个命令 |
| Ctrl + n | 同方向键Down,显示下一条命令 |
| Ctrl + b | 同方向键Left |
| Ctrl + f | 同方向键Right |
| Ctrl + l(L) | 清屏 |
| Alt + b | 光标左移一个word(连续非空字符串) |
| Alt + f | 光标右移一个word |
| Ctrl + c | 终止当前命令 |
| Ctrl + z | 将当前命令移至后台执行,fg可招回 |
| Ctrl + d | 终止当前会话 |
| !! | 重复上一个命令 |
| Ctrl + r | 搜索命令history |
| ^foo^bar | 替换上一个命令中的foo为bar并执行 |
| cd – | 返回上一个目录,alias — -=’cd -’后,-即可 |
为了使Tab补全时忽略字母的大小写,你需要在.bashrc中加入bind ‘set completion-ignore-case on’
你好!除了代码,此处没有多少原创之物,皆为本人搜集、整理、总结之记录与心得,欢迎转载分享!转载时请尽量注明出处,将不胜感激。祝你健康、快乐!
!$ 表示上一个命令的最后一个参数(摘自linux大棚)。
地址:http://roclinux.cn/?p=1582
Alt + .补全上一个命令的最后一个参数,可迭代进行。
挺全的,ctrl+shitf+c, 复制,ctrl+shitf+v,粘贴,用的挺多吧!
这个属于特定的虚拟终端,和bash无关